Description

Triple-span stone road-over-river bridge, built c. 1850. Roughly-coursed rubble limestone walling to spandrels and parapets. Ashlar limestone moulded strings at deck level, parapet copings, twin pyramidal caps to parapet ends. Segmental arches with tooled ashlar limestone voussoirs on coursed ashlar limestone piers terminating in semi-circular cutwaters with moulded imposts and half-dome caps. Bitmac carriageway with narrow grass verges. Spans north-south over Arrow Unshin River.

Appraisal

Coolbock Bridge is a finely-crafted limestone bridge over the Arrow Unshin River fitting well in its rural setting.
